Taiwan is pressing the US to let it buy P-3C Orion maritime (anti-submarine) patrol planes. The Clinton Administration deferred a decision on the sale a year ago. Taiwan now uses 26 ancient S-2T Tracker anti-submarine planes, which are short-ranged and have antiquated sensors unable to deal with the latest Chinese submarines. Taiwan has hinted that it would take the Dutch Fokker Enforcer or the French Atlantique, but these are inferior to the Orion.--Stephen V Cole
